    Unjamming a door made of uPVC

    Unjamming a uPVC door mechanism is not an easy job. First, you need to determine the root cause. There are many options to address the issue. First, you must determine if the lock is sticky. The reason for sticky locks is by dust and dirt getting into the mechanism. If this is the case, you should think about using a silicone-based oil to smear the keys to determine if they work.

    There are many reasons that an unresponsive uPVC door lock may occur. Broken hinges can cause the lock to become stuck. This issue could also be caused by pressure that is too high. It is possible that the strikeplate is loose. The tightening of the screws can help to fix this issue.

    A loose or sloppy door handle is another frequent issue. This can be repaired by tightening the screws that are located in the barrel of the lock. This is a simple fix, however, if you don't want to mess with screws you can adjust the hinges.

    An important component of a uPVC door lock is the gearbox. This component is essential to the locking process. Broken gearboxes can cause serious problems. It is best to call an expert locksmith in this case.

    A key that does not work is another indication of a faulty uPVC doors. If this happens, you can try inserting the key into the cylinder repeatedly times until it does work. This will show whether the key works with the cylinder. As you are doing this, you should also observe if the key turns. You should be able to get the key to turn properly if you do.

    Another common uPVC door lock issue is the strike plate becoming loose. If this happens, you must ensure that the screws are properly in place. This can be done using a mallet made from rubber to gently hammer the locking mechanism into the door. For more complicated systems, this might not be a viable option.

    Other common uPVC door lock problems include doors that don't open or an unresponsive lock. If you experience these issues it is important to examine the cylinder fixing screw to ensure it is snug and proud of the plate of the lock.

    Doors that are not aligned uPVC doors can be fixed

    There may be a problem aligning your uPVC door if it is having difficulty closing or opening. The importance of alignment is that it allows you to have the most security possible from your doors. It can also help lessen the risk of leaks and draughts. A poorly aligned uPVC entrance could cause it to be difficult to close or lock. These issues can cause frustration and frustration.

    It is common to have misalignments with uPVC doors. Doors that aren't adjusted properly may be left closed which could lead to costly repairs in the future. While some problems can be solved by you, it is better to get someone else to complete the work.

    You can determine the alignment of your uPVC door using a spirit level. Position your door on the level and mark the point where the hinges start. Then, insert an Allen key. Then, turn the adjustment slot clockwise to move the door forward, and counterclockwise to pull it back. This will indicate whether your door is too far forward or far back. If the door is too far forward, you will need to adjust your hinges.

    Most doors made of uPVC have adjustment slots that you can use to align the door. The slots are typically hexagonal and require an Allen wrench. Before you begin, remove the cap that protects the slots. After you've removed this cap you'll have the ability to access the slots. There are two types of slots: height and compression. To compress the hinge tighten the screw at the top or bottom.

    The adjustment of the height of your uPVC doors is similar to the compression. There are different ways to do this. Using an Allen key and turning the slot clockwise to tighten the screw. Alternately, you can turn the slot in the opposite direction, pulling the door away from the floor. During the adjustment, make sure to pay attention to creaking sounds.
